RCD trips?

I have installed a consumer unit in my shed with a 40A 30MA RCD it works fine until I try and switch on my chop saw then it trips out, would a 63A 30MA RCD do the trick or would it still trip? Thanks.

It would still trip - it's the 30mA that's tripping the RCD not the 40A.

Your saw appears to have an electrical fault allowing leakage to earth - it may be just a function of the saw - but an RCD trip is usually a warning of an unsafe condition.
